The Mi-28N helicopter will be armed with a three-in-one missile
The Mi-28NM "Night Hunter" attack helicopter can be armed with the latest unguided S-13B missile. The S-13 combines the capabilities of several unguided 122 mm caliber missiles. The new missile has a switch of the initiation unit for instantaneous detonation of the warhead and two decelerations: small and large.

The US Navy refused to upgrade the Super Hornet
The US Navy has abandoned plans to equip F/A-18E/F Super Hornet carrier-based aircraft with conformal fuel tanks. Boeing does not plan to supply the military with upgraded F/A-18E/F Block III aircraft with conformal fuel tanks (CFT), The Drive reports.

The Arctic BT-3F received wide tracks and a reconnaissance drone
The BT-3F armored personnel carrier of the Rostec State Corporation's High-Precision Complexes holding was originally intended for arming Marine corps units. It was demonstrated for the first time at the International Military-Technical Forum "Army" in 2016. 5 years later, it appeared in the version for the Arctic, having received a number of fundamentally new improvements.
